Ludic: An Open-Source LLM RL Library Designed for Agentic Behavior
willccbb · x · 2026-08-08
Ludic is a newly open-sourced LLM Reinforcement Learning (RL) library. The author created it to address the current LLM-RL ecosystem's overemphasis on single-step reasoning at the expense of complex agentic behaviors.
After concluding a recent research project, the author completely rewrote the underlying architecture. The core design philosophy is to help researchers quickly prototype and iterate on new RL ideas. The codebase is specifically tailored for multi-step, complex agentic behaviors and is now publicly available on GitHub.
